View Poll Results: What Supermods do you use?
NYGM 20 6.51%
GWX 245 79.80%
War Ace Campaign 7 2.28%
Real U-Boat (RUB) 2 0.65%
Improved U-Boat (IUB) 2 0.65%
Your Own Flavour/Mixture 31 10.10%
Voters: 307. You may not vote on this poll
